
Ingredients:
• 1/2 kg – mackerel
• 1 cup – Coconut grated
• small piece of ginger, sliced thinly
• 4 flakes – Garlic sliced thinly
• 2 – Green chillies
• a lot of Curry leaves
• 1 tbsp – Red Chilli powder
• 1/2 tbsp – Turmeric
• 1/2 tbsp – cumin powder
• juice of Tamarind – Lemon sized
• For grinding:
• Grind the above 1 cup of Coconut grated with 1/2 tbsp of Turmeric finely
• For seasoning:
• Cut Onions into small bits
• mustard
• oil
Method:
- Clean the fish and cut each fish to two pieces.
- Now add 3 cups of water to the coconut ground and add the ginger, garlic, green chillies, red chilli powder, cumin powder and tamarind juice to it.
- Finally the curry leaves.
- Let this mixture boil nicely.
- Once boiled, add the fish pieces and cover till the fish is done.
- When the fish is done, now add the seasoning.
- Heat oil and add mustard seeds, when it splutters, add onions and brown it.
- Add this mixture over the fish.
- Excellent with hot basmati rice.
